On-demand technologies make things available in seconds and have benefited businesses in expanding their reach beyond their physical boundaries. As a result, it’s past time to expand the company’s horizons. Working with our on-demand app production company will allow you to reach a broad audience and place you in an advantageous position.
The on-demand economy continues to grow and reach new heights with each passing day. There has recently been a lot of discussion concerning the expansion of on-demand smartphone apps. Uber was the first company to build the on-demand market.
- What Is An On-Demand Service App?
- Business Models For On-Demand Service Apps
- On-Demand App Development Cost Breakdown
- Why Your Business Needs An On-Demand Service App
- Most Popular On-Demand Service App Categories
- Final words
What Is An On-Demand Service App?
On-demand service apps are service platforms that integrate clients who have a short waiting period with independent service providers or agents. The transactions are not the same as the traditional employer-employee relationship. The mediation of these relationships does not fit into any conventional concept of collaboration. Instead, a large-scale reconsideration of labor rules is underway.
Because they meet the needs of each user, these applications have grown in popularity. Furthermore, as the number of mobile users grows, so do user expectations shaped by this change, to the point where consumers expect to access what they need at practically any given time by simply tapping the screen. The benchmark has been set so high that there is no other option than to meet it.
Different Business Models For On-Demand Service Applications In The Market
On-demand apps can be considered a pervasive ground or a platform that brings businesses and consumers together. Today, many companies use such platforms to reach their target audience easily. On-demand apps cover a wide range of business sectors, making it simple for consumers to get what they want in no time. Consumers can go online and pick up products or services from the store using the secure payment option. All consumers can do is make just several taps on their smartphones, and we’re done.
You can classify on-demand business models into three types based on the kind of service offered
1. Business to Business (B2B)
This business model is based on mobile apps and is designed to connect various businesses. These apps enable global transactions. Amazon and UrbanClap are examples of on-demand apps that use this business model. Through these apps, users can quickly obtain services from various businesses without searching for a service provider in their area.
2. Business to Customers (B2C)
The B2C business apps facilitate the movement of goods and services between providers and customers. Domino’s and Nike are examples of B2C business apps that use an on-demand model. By using such an application, customers can instantly place orders online without standing in long queues and deliver the product to their doorsteps.
3. Customer to Customer (C2C)
With this app model, people can easily exchange products or services. Buying or selling a product or service from another person can be done here since no business entity is listed, and both buyers and sellers are individuals. Users save money by using this application. Carpool services are one such example.
On-Demand App Development Cost Breakdown
As a result of the unique changes the app will go through, it will still have a truly unique look and functionality. As a custom-built solution, it will cost more than a solution made up of ready-made modules, each with its set price. However, it saves you money and time because the development team will not have to write basic specs, build basic modules, and test them.
Each feature generally requires a certain number of hours of work by specialists, and the cost of uber-like app development is based on the modules that will comprise your app. Let’s make a rough budget estimate using an on-demand delivery app as an example. The following essential elements are likely to be required for such an app: a user profile, reviews, booking, payment gateways, geolocation, and chat.
- User-facing application
- Service provider application
- Admin panel
User-facing app development cost
With the main features in mind, a rough estimate for your on-demand app development for the customer app would be $37,000.
The customer or end-user interacts with the user-facing app of the on-demand services app. These are the apps you can find on app stores like Google Play and the App Store. If these apps do not have a high demand from customers, your business may suffer tremendously.
As a result, it is the most crucial variant of your on-demand application. Their features should be top-notch for you to stand out from the crowd and attract customers. With the main features in mind, a rough estimate for your on-demand app development for the customer app would be $37,000.
However, depending on your needs, this price may vary. Let’s take a quick look at the feature-by-feature on-demand app development cost for the customer app.
1. User Profile
Customers can create a user profile by entering their information, such as their names and details, and setting their preferences. This section also covers app registration and authentication.
The estimated cost of a profile with registration and authentication of ab on-demand app is $3,000.
- Registration and login via email
- Registration and login via social network
- Customer’s profile
- Access to the service provider’s profile
- Friends invitation
A marketplace is a listing of public service providers or products from which you can place an order. This section allows users to look over their previous work, read their reviews, or read the description of a product they want to order. Besides that, the marketplace is the most multidimensional part of the application because it includes two sides: customers and service providers. Also, there’s a lot of logic behind all of these eye-candy displays.
- A list of or suppliers of goods and services
- A service provider’s profile or a product card with details
- Map integration to display available offers on a map
- Favourites, search, and filters
In consumer-facing mobile applications, the average cost of designing and developing a Marketplace Page is around $11,000.
3. Real-Time Tracking
Nowadays, a mobile application that doesn’t feature a map screen with tons of moving parts and interactivity is rare. There are two aspects to the map screen of the on-demand apps: They show real-time delivery and the location of service providers.
- Map screen with interactive features
- An option to switch to the order details page
The average cost of creating and designing a Map for consumer-facing mobile applications is around $7000/-
4. In-App Messaging
The messaging feature in your on-demand application ensures that both customers and service providers can communicate effectively. The customer variant of your app includes a chat feature, and your service provider app just as well. It doesn’t have to be complicated, though. It will be sufficient to have a simple in-app chat feature that allows users to send text, images, and files.
- Same as the chat feature for the customer app
- Customizations, if any
The on-demand app development cost for this feature would be $2,000.
5. Shopping Cart & Payment Gateway
During the checkout process, users check the details of their order and confirm or cancel it. The app may also ask users to approve their address details or specify a different address. The user must also have access to all order options in this section of the on-demand app, as one would expect.
- Summary of the order
- Feature to Edit Addresses
- Payment Method Editability
- Coupon Added Features
It costs around $5,000/- to design and build a Cart & Order Review Feature in consumer-facing mobile applications.
Allowing users to view their previous orders in on-demand apps is probably a good idea. Users can repeat instructions, leave a review, mention a company with which they have previously worked, and so on.
- Booking history
- Recent or ongoing bookings
- Future bookings
- Easy navigation
- Service details
For consumer-facing applications, the average cost of designing and developing an Order Tracking & History Feature is around $6,000/-
The app’s most visible section lets users change their email and password, link credit cards and other payment options to their account, etc.
- It’s pretty much everything related to the app and the user’s information and preferences, which he can adjust accordingly.
Creating and designing a settings page for consumer-facing mobile applications costs on average $2,000.
By allowing customers to give feedback, you can generate a level of trust that’s missing from other apps or websites. A customer can rate products or services and write reviews about them, which can help other customers share their experiences, and it can help other users decide to use your app.
Development Cost of Service Provider App
Your company’s service providers use the service provider app. This variant makes it easier for service providers to work effectively because it allows them to communicate with your customers, gather their information in one location, and plan their work accordingly.
With the main features in mind, a rough estimate for your on-demand app development for the service provider app would be $37,00
However, depending on your needs, this price may vary. Let’s take a quick look at the feature-by-feature on-demand mobile app development cost for the service provider app.
1. User Profile
Like your customers, your on-demand application service providers can create their profiles. They can include their name, age, and a brief biography.
This feature is also advantageous to your customers. When they browse your service listings, they can click on the service provider’s profile to see their ratings and a brief overview. They can also see how long the specific service provider has been with the company.
The on-demand app development cost for this feature would be $2,000.
- Email sign-up and login
- Registration and login to social media sites
- Invitations and referrals
- Access to the entire profile
The app’s marketplace is at the heart of a supplier app. The marketplace segment is unique to service providers because it frequently includes live updates and other functions such as back-office communication.
- Consumer gigs
- Information about the customer
- Details about the job card
- Live Notifications and Updates
A Marketplace Page costs around $13,000/- to design and create provider-facing mobile applications. Providers spend most of their time looking for gigs and a suitable customers in the app.
After the marketplace, “Active Order” is the most commonly used tab in the provider app. Providers can view and track the details of their running orders here: cancel, complete, etc. Viewing previous orders helps service providers assess their results.
- Details of pending orders
- Previous Orders
Creating an Order Management Page in provider-facing mobile applications costs around $12,000/- on average
4. In-App Messaging
As discussed earlier, your on-demand application includes a chat feature that facilitates smooth communication between both customers and providers. Your service provider app will also have the chat feature because the customer variant of your app has it. However, it doesn’t need to be overly complicated. We recommend a simple in-app chat option that lets users send text, images, and files.
- The chat feature for the customer app is the same
- Customizations, if any
The cost of developing an on-demand app for this feature would be $2,000.
When it comes to the settings app, you can’t get away with the same old boring stuff: passwords, service terms, manuals, and so on.
In provider-facing mobile applications, the average cost of designing and developing a settings page is around $1,500/-.
The cost of the Provider-Side app is lower than that of the Customer-Side app. This is primarily because the developers will reuse most of the code from the Customer-Side application in this one!
Admin Panel Development Cost
The cost of developing an on-demand app for the admin panel would be $10,000.
The administration panel, abbreviated as the admin panel, is primarily used to manage your application and make changes as needed. For example, if you want to show an ongoing promotion, you can use the admin panel feature to remove the prices from your app listings. Additionally, you can get a quick overview of your customers’ profiles and, if needed, interact with them. As a result, the admin panel is used to edit and manage everything on your on-demand app.
- The dashboard
- Manages service providers
- Managing consumers
- Contrive pricing and commissions
- Analytics and sales reports
- Integrated performance monitoring
- Voice Interface– App developers must create voice user interfaces that leverage conversational AI for their mobile apps. Completing VUIs can unlock tremendous value for mobile-app developers.
- CRM – you may need CRM integration to manage the provider-client relationship effectively.
- Onboarding – Third-party providers can manage your onboarding process to ensure that they are credible, reliable, and can deliver quality service.
You must include these features in order to improve user experience and achieve scaling-up success. It can sound too complicated, but our experienced team at Skeins aims to provide the best on-demand app services and integrate all necessary features.
Why Your Business Needs An On-Demand Service App
The Advantages of On-Demand Service Apps for Your Company
A customized app for on-demand services can significantly benefit your company. It enables your customers to contact you at the time of their greatest need.
Here are key benefits of building on-demand service app for your business:
1. Quick Access
The rising number of people who desire to use on-demand home services has increased the demand. People value convenience, and these apps are ideal for obtaining home services when they are required.
2. Extensive Degree of Control
On-demand apps typically include an easy-to-navigate feature that allows customers to track the delivery. At the same time, this map gives people a sense of control and will enable them to feel secure.
3. In-App Payments
The on-demand apps accept a variety of payment methods. Users can pay with debit cards, credit cards, e-wallets, and other payment methods. When it comes to payment methods, different users have different preferences and levels of trust. It benefits businesses when they offer multiple payment options to their customers.
Get in touch with us to develop your customized on-demand app. With extensive experience in full-cycle mobile app development, the Skein team has built various on-demand mobile apps backed by our multi-domain expertise. We use our technical knowledge and business acumen to identify, evaluate, and implement custom solutions that give you a competitive advantage.
Most Popular On-Demand Service App Categories
Today, on-demand apps are available for a wide range of services. These are the different types of on-demand apps you can build for your business.
The demand for on-demand cab services has increased significantly in recent years. There are several reasons for this, including the development of cab security GPS and navigation systems that allow drivers and passengers to locate one another quickly. There is accessible in-app communication between the two parties and a service for giving feedback to the driver.
The most well-known name in the arena is Uber. You can create an app similar to Uber and make a name for yourself in taxi services with the help of the Skein team.
Get your taxi booking app developed by Skein Technologies
2. Food and Groceries
The pandemic crisis has changed how people shop for groceries and food. In April 2020, global Google searches for “food delivery” reached new heights. The on-demand food delivery apps will remain popular in the future, as evidenced by the continued success of on-demand food and grocery delivery apps.
Apps such as UberEats, Grofers, Bigbasket, and Zomato show that customers require convenient ways to get groceries delivered from their favorite stores, as well as desired cuisines from their favorite restaurants without leaving their homes. It implies that on-demand food and grocery delivery are likely to remain popular with customers, indicating that more advancements in this sector are yet to come.
3. Doctors and Healthcare
On-demand healthcare applications play an essential role in connecting doctors and patients. With such an application, users can easily directly relate with doctors at any time and from anywhere, just like a regular doctor visit. Mobile apps like Practo can also be used for consultation, where the doctor can make recommendations based on the diagnosis. Such apps can also deliver medicines to patients’ homes based on a doctor’s prescription.
An on-demand e-learning app is a comprehensive system of interactive online services that allows trainers, students, and other education industry stakeholders to share educational information, tools, and resources. Teachers can share content relevant to their field of expertise with students through the app, while students can register and log into the app to explore their preferred subjects. Learners can also communicate with tutors and have their questions answered as needed.
Travel On-demand travel apps have become an indispensable travel companion for all modern-day travelers. This is because such apps have simplified complex tasks such as finding and locating tourist attractions, booking hotels, renting car services, and so on. Travelers use smartphone applications such as HotelToday and Airbnb to gather information and access essential services.
As a leading On-Demand Delivery App Development Company, Skein Technologies has successfully developed on-demand solutions and profitable on-demand apps that transform people’s lives. Given the successful scenarios of on-demand technology, we believe that now is the ideal time to have an on-demand app developed. Let’s talk about your next creative idea for creating an On-Demand Delivery Application.
Costs for the three variants are as follows:
- Customer app: $37,000
- Service provider app: 10,000
- Admin panel: $10,000
Total cost for your on-demand app: $57,000.